Artist Entertainment Management (AEM) formerly Acuity Entertainment Management was founded with a vision to inspire, guide, produce and build a family of successful actors, screenwriters, producers and filmmakers.
The company is comprised of three divisions: Management, Consulting and Production.
The Management Division concentrates on managing actors, writers, and media artists.
The Consulting Division focuses on providing career advice and direction in the entertainment field to individuals that are not personally managed by AEM.
The Production Division concentrates on the development and production of original content developed by our writers, directors and actors.
